Taiyuanshijinyuanquxinxinfuzhuangdian NH369 Light Box
overview
The controller adopts advanced computer control chip, was controlled by the 433MHz wireless signal is used to control the various LED as a light source, such as point light, soft light, wall lamp, glass curtain wall lamp and so on; with the advantages of low price, convenient connection, easy to use, easy to operate; according to the actual needs of customers can be realized gradient, dimmed, jumping, flashing, flashing lights and a variety of static color effect, has the advantages of portability, easy to use.
Two technical parameters
- Operating temperature: ‐20‐60 DEG C
- Power supply voltage: DC 3V
- Output: 3 loop
- The connection mode: common anode
- Remote Frequency: 433.82MHZ
- Remote control size: L43.5 W12.9 H5.2mm
- Packing bag size: L155*W120mm
- Net weight: 35g
- Gross weight: 40g
- Static power dissipation: <0.5W
- Output current: <2A (per loop)

Five. The function of encoding and decoding:
When the code is pressed at the same time, the “COLOR” key and “BRIGHT” key
will flash, that is, “one to one” pairing. Once the code is successful, only
the remote controller can control the reception. Decoding long press white
keys will flash, that is, clear code success, it becomes any one remote
control can control the receiver into a pass code. In order to adjust the line
sequence and then shut down, press the DENO button for line debugging, and 4
lines are adjustable.
